Understanding the Cost of TRT

The cost of TRT varies depending on the form of treatment, dosage, frequency, and the level of medical supervision required. Common options include injections, gels, patches, and pellets. Injectable testosterone is often the most cost-effective option, while gels and patches provide convenience with slightly higher costs. On average, monthly expenses for TRT can range from moderate to higher amounts, factoring in regular doctor visits and lab tests to monitor hormone levels and ensure safety.

Supporting Vitality and Physical Health

TRT also enhances overall vitality by improving physical health. It can promote lean muscle growth, reduce excess body fat, and increase strength and endurance. Improved body composition not only enhances appearance but also makes daily activities less exhausting, conserving energy for other pursuits.

Bone health is another critical area supported by TRT. Testosterone plays a key role in maintaining bone density, and therapy can reduce the risk of osteoporosis and fractures. Maintaining strong bones and muscles helps preserve mobility and overall energy levels as men age.
